About

Dal Lake is a beautiful lake located in Srinagar, Jammu and Kashmir, India, and is one of the most famous lakes in India. The lake is a significant natural and recreational landmark, offering scenic beauty, peaceful surroundings, and recreational opportunities for visitors and tourists. The lake attracts visitors and tourists daily, especially during special occasions and festivals, making it one of the most popular recreational destinations in Srinagar. Dal Lake is particularly famous for its scenic beauty, especially during sunrise and sunset, and for its recreational facilities including shikara rides, houseboats, and lakeside activities. The lake is known for its floating gardens, houseboats, and shikaras (traditional Kashmiri boats), and is a popular destination for tourists visiting Srinagar. The lake is surrounded by the Zabarwan Range and offers stunning views of the surrounding mountains. Location & Connectivity

  • Nearest Airport: Sheikh ul-Alam International Airport Srinagar – approx. 12 km

  • Major Railway Stations:

    • Srinagar Railway Station – approx. 5 km

  • Metro Station: Not directly accessible by metro

Dal Lake is located in Srinagar, making it easily accessible from various parts of the city.

Communication & Transport Modes

Dal Lake is well connected by road. Local buses, auto-rickshaws, taxis, and app-based cab services operate regularly to the lake. The lake is also accessible by shikara (traditional Kashmiri boat), making it convenient for both local visitors and tourists.
